Negotiation Tip: Never Say No!

It's easy to dismiss low-ball offers for your services or products with a simple "no," but you shouldn't, advises noted sales, service, and success consultant and author of the popular audio program, "The Law of Large Numbers: How To Make Success Inevitable," published by Nightingale-Conant. With a little creativity, you can expand the offer and create a win-win result, says this international speaker and radio and TV expert.
